Custom Block Builder Plugin up to 4.2.x on WordPress Installation cross site scripting

Summary
A vulnerability was found in Custom Block Builder Plugin up to 4.2.x on WordPress. It has been rated as problematic. The impacted element is an unknown function of the component Installation Handler. Performing a manipulation results in cross site scripting. This vulnerability was named CVE-2026-8981. The attack may be initiated remotely. There is no available exploit. Upgrading the affected component is advised.
Details
A vulnerability, which was classified as problematic, was found in Custom Block Builder Plugin up to 4.2.x on WordPress. This affects an unknown function of the component Installation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a cross site scripting vulnerability. CWE is classifying the issue as CWE-79. The product does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es user-controllable input before it is placed in output that is used as a web page that is served to other users. This is going to have an impact on integrity. The summary by CVE is:
The Custom Block Builder WordPress plugin before 4.3.0 does not consistently check the unfiltered_html capability across all paths that write to its block template code fields, allowing administrators on multisite installations (or single-site installs with DISALLOW_UNFILTERED_HTML defined) to inject arbitrary JavaScript that executes for any visitor of pages embedding the affected block.
The weakness was presented by Luca Jungnickel. The advisory is shared at wpscan.com. This vulnerability is uniquely identified as CVE-2026-8981 since 05/19/2026. The exploitability is told to be easy. It is possible to initiate the attack remotely. Additional levels of successful authentication are necessary for exploitation. It demands that the victim is doing some kind of user interaction. Neither technical details nor an exploit are publicly available. MITRE ATT&CK project uses the attack technique T1059.007 for this issue.
Upgrading to version 4.3.0 eliminates this vulnerability.
